/*
Empty the return stack, store zero in SOURCE-ID if it is present, make the user
input device the input source, and enter interpretation state. Do not display a
message. Repeat the following:
* Accept a line from the input source into the input buffer, set >IN to zero,
and interpret.
* Display the implementation-defined system prompt if in interpretation state,
all processing has been completed, and no ambiguous condition exists.
: QUIT
( empty the return stack and set the input source to the user input device )
POSTPONE [
REFILL
WHILE
[’] INTERPRET CATCH
CASE
0 OF STATE @ 0= IF ." OK" THEN CR ENDOF
-1 OF ( Aborted ) ENDOF
-2 OF ( display message from ABORT" ) ENDOF
( default ) DUP ." Exception # " .
ENDCASE
REPEAT BYE
;
*/
